Transaction 413559339badfd76a0780103e0dfddbd3246281d1d0ae34e3e57c1cb20154d19
1 Input
1 Output
-
413559339badfd76a0780103e0dfddbd3246281d1d0ae34e3e57c1cb20154d19:0
- value
- 144921625
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 02be7cfdd20bc4c01af03d89f66a15aed3233820 OP_EQUAL
- address
- 31wXUHMz5cEXZEfyNXoMNfUBpy9nwgYAPS